Caramel Eggnog

"A little different eggnog - you can use egg substitute for the egg in this."

ingredients

  • 1 egg
  • 1 tablespoon sugar or 1 tablespoon honey
  • 1 pinch salt
  • 34 cup milk
  • 14 teaspoon vanilla
  • 1 teaspoon caramel syrup
  • whipped topping (optional)
  • caramel syrup (optional)
Advertisement

directions

  • Separate the egg, and beat the white until stiff.
  • Combine egg yolk, sugar and salt.
  • Fold whites into yolk mixture.
  • Add milk, vanilla and caramel.
  • Top with whipped cream and additional caramel syrup.
  • If you desire to serve this hot - use hot milk and do not beat the whites before adding to yolk mixture.
